Read Full StoryThis was a child that I initially saw in the Vascular Birthmark Clinic. She was at a point where she had a disfiguring Hemangioma of a mild to moderate degree but as with most children, once they become 3-4 years of age they start to develop a body image. A small excision was performed as an outpatient and here is Ryan as a 10 year old with virtually no trace of having had this procedure performed when she was 2 ½ years of age. We feel that earlier intervention when appropriate benefits children in a very positive way especially as they start to enter school age. There is now data to suggest that children who feel good about themselves perform better in school and these are the primary reasons that we encourage this when appropriate and when there is a high likelihood that the vascular birthmark will persist in the school years.
